About this earthquake

On June 19, 2026 at 12:09 UTC, a magnitude M1.9 earthquake occurred near Pınarbaşı, Kayseri (Turkey). With a focal depth of about 7 km, this was a shallow earthquake, whose shaking is usually felt more strongly at the surface. Events of this size typically go unnoticed.

The data is provided by AFAD and cross-checked across seismological networks. Turkey: over the past 24 hours, QuakeMap24 logged 92 earthquakes, the strongest at M2.4.

Why depth matters

Shallow quakes release energy near the surface — shaking is felt more strongly and damage potential is higher.

Depth classes per USGS
